When evaluating the best travel insurance companies, Wentzville residents should look for providers that offer clear coverage for medical emergencies, including evacuation if needed. While domestic travel might seem low-risk, medical costs outside your network can be high, and international travel absolutely necessitates this coverage. Companies like Allianz, Travel Guard, and World Nomads often receive high marks for their comprehensive plans, but it's essential to compare policies based on your specific trip details. For frequent travelers from Wentzville, perhaps those who commute or have family far away, an annual multi-trip policy might be more economical than purchasing insurance for each journey separately. Another tip is to check if your existing insurance, such as health or auto policies, already provides some travel-related benefits, but don't assume they offer full protection. Always read the fine print regarding exclusions, especially for adventure activities if your trip includes hiking in Missouri's state parks or similar pursuits.
